I applied through college or university. The process took 2 days. I interviewed at Wipro (Chennai) in Sep 2015
Interview
It was like English Speaking Test rather than the interview. simple questions based on the extra curricular activities, specifically non-technical questions. A topic was given as "whether the current scenario of sports like ipl and football league is helpful for players or is helpful only for the mass media to earn money?". 2 minutes were given to think and the we were asked to speak ine after the other.

Engineer applicants have rated the interview process at Wipro with 2.8 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 69% positive. To compare, the company-average is 89.8%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Engineer roles take an average of 13 days to get hired, when considering 16 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Wipro overall takes an average of 25 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Wipro as a Engineer according to 16 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 21%
Personality test: 13%
Presentation: 13%
Skills test: 13%
Background check: 8%
Group panel interview: 8%
IQ intelligence test: 8%
Drug test: 8%
Other: 5%
Phone interview: 5%
